WebMore than 5 million people (9% of the population aged 5 and older) in England and Wales were providing unpaid care in 2024. 60% of carers were older than 50 and 60% of carers were women. Caring relationships vary by age of carer. Carers aged up to 70 were most likely to be caring for their parents (53%), whereas more than half of those older ... The NHS is a complex system, which can sometimes make it difficult to understand – especially working out who is responsible for what. It’s made up of a wide range of different organisations with different roles, responsibilities and specialities.
